Roofing shingle repair services involve fixing damaged or deteriorating shingles on a property's roof to restore its integrity and appearance. This process typically includes replacing missing, cracked, or curled shingles, sealing leaks, and addressing areas affected by weather-related wear or aging. Skilled service providers assess the condition of the existing shingles, identify problem spots, and perform targeted repairs to prevent further damage. Proper repair not only enhances the roof's durability but also helps maintain the overall safety and value of the property.

Shingle repair services are essential for addressing a variety of common issues that can compromise a roof’s performance. These problems often include leaks caused by damaged or missing shingles, granule loss from aging shingles, and shingles that have become loose or warped due to wind, hail, or temperature fluctuations. Repairing these issues promptly can prevent water intrusion, which might lead to interior damage, mold growth, or structural concerns. Property owners who notice shingles that are cracked, missing, or showing signs of wear should consider professional repair to extend the lifespan of their roof.

Properties that typically benefit from shingle repair include residential homes, multi-family dwellings, and small commercial buildings with asphalt or composite shingle roofs. These types of properties are often exposed to weather conditions that can accelerate shingle deterioration, such as heavy rain, wind, and hail. Regular inspections and timely repairs can help homeowners and property managers avoid costly replacements down the line. The overview below groups typical Roofing Shingle Repair proj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Weatherford, TX.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or shingle repairs, such as replacing a few damaged shingles, range from $250 to $600. Many routine jobs fall within this middle range, depending on the extent of damage and materials used.

Moderate Repairs - More extensive repairs, like patching larger sections or fixing leaks, generally cost between $600 and $1,500. These projects are common for homeowners addressing multiple issues on a single roof.

Major Repairs - Larger, more complex repairs such as replacing significant portions of shingles or addressing underlying damage can reach $1,500 to $3,000. Fewer projects push into this higher tier, often involving additional labor or materials.

Full Shingle Replacement - Complete roof shingle replacements typically cost $5,000 or more, depending on roof size and shingle type. While most repairs are smaller, some larger homes or extensive damage can lead to higher costs handled by local contractors.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What types of shingle damage can be repaired? Local contractors can handle various issues such as cracked, missing, curling, or blistered shingles, helping to restore your roof’s integrity.

How do I know if my shingles need repair? Signs like missing shingles, granule loss, or visible damage after storms indicate that a repair may be necessary; contacting local pros can provide an assessment.

Are roof repairs effective for extending shingle lifespan? Yes, timely repairs can help prevent further damage and may extend the life of your existing shingles, avoiding the need for full replacement.

What should I expect during a shingle repair service? Local contractors typically inspect the damaged area, replace or patch shingles as needed, and ensure the roof’s overall condition is maintained.

Can damaged shingles be repaired without replacing the entire roof? In many cases, individual damaged shingles can be repaired or replaced without the need for a full roof replacement, depending on the extent of the damage.
